Headlights are one of the most crucial safety features on any moving vehicle, including a scooter. Properly working headlights obviously help a rider see the road in darkness, and they also make a scooter visible to other drivers on the road. The forward lighting assembly is tightly sealed in order not to let any moisture enter the fixture. There are also scooters which have a scoop over a headlight for additional protection. However, age, use, and normal wear and tear may cause your lights to become dim, or moisture may eventually find its way inside.
